基于蒙特卡罗模拟的含微网配电网可靠性评估
Monte Carlo Simulation Based Reliability Evaluation of Distribution System Containing Microgrids

Abstract
To evaluate the reliability of distribution network containing microgrids such as distributed generations (DGs) and energy storage system, at first the stochastic characteristics of power output of photovoltaic generation and wind power generation are researched, and a reliability model of hybrid generation system consisting of distributed generation and energy storage system is built. On this basis and based on Monte Carlo simulation a reliability evaluation algorithm for distribution network containing microgrids is proposed. Finally, the reliability of modified IEEE DRTS Bus 4 is evaluated by the built model and the proposed algorithm. Evaluation results show that microgrids can effectively improve power supply reliability of distribution system.关键词
